【问题标题】:Xcode 9 GM - Simulator for ios 11 stuck on appleXcode 9 GM - ios 11 模拟器卡在苹果上
【发布时间】:2018-02-22 01:25:28
【问题描述】:

1,2,3 设备是 iOS 11,4 是 iOS 8.4 我尝试重新启动或等待 30 分钟。它看起来像一个带有进度条的苹果。然后进度条完成并消失,我永远只看到苹果。

它从来没有为我工作过。我刚刚下载了 Xcode 9,无法运行 iOS 11 模拟器。

有什么解决办法吗?

Xcode 版本 9.0 (9A235)

【问题讨论】:

  • 尝试一次加载 1 个?
  • @ZaidKhan 是的。我尝试只加载 iPhone X + iOS11 或 iPhone 5S + iOS 11。同样的问题。
  • 尝试删除派生数据并重置模拟器(模拟器>硬件>擦除所有内容和设置...)
  • @ZaidKhan 谢谢你的建议,但也没有用。我也尝试重新启动我的mac。
  • @JohnKakon 请在bugreport.apple.com 提交错误。启动所有这些设备后,运行 xcrun simctl diagnose 并附加它生成的 tarball。同时附加来自sudo sysdiagnose -q 的压缩包。如果您不介意,您也可以压缩~/Library/Developer/CoreSimulator 的内容并附上。我很好奇为什么这些设备在尝试启动时会卡住。在这里用雷达#回复,我会看的。

标签: ios xcode ios-simulator xcode9


【解决方案1】:

如果您尝试同时启动所有这些,很可能您已接近系统的资源限制,因此进程无法 fork/exec。

如果您在前一个设备完成启动后启动后续设备,则在检测这种情况时会表现得更好,并会向您显示一个警告窗口,它不会尝试启动下一个设备。它还会将您指向模拟器帮助文档,其中包含有关提高系统限制的信息。

【讨论】:

    【解决方案2】:

    您应该运行一个模拟器,等待它显示设备桌面,然后在桌面出现时启动另一台设备启动另一台设备等等。希望它可以提供帮助。

    【讨论】:

      【解决方案3】:

      刚刚将 macOS 更新到 High Sierra 并将 Xcode 更新到发布版本 9.0 (9A235) 并修复了问题。

      (问题不在于一次运行多个设备。单个模拟器也卡住了)

      【讨论】:

        【解决方案4】:

        打开终端试试这个:

        xcrun simctl 全部擦除

        【讨论】:

          猜你喜欢
          • 2018-01-04
          • 2013-09-19
          • 2020-09-02
          • 1970-01-01
          • 2015-12-07
          • 1970-01-01
          • 1970-01-01
          • 1970-01-01
          • 2018-02-23
          相关资源
          最近更新 更多